IGNOU calls for admission into various programmes

| | May 29, 2014, at 07:56 pm
New Delhi, May 29 (IBNS): The Indira Gandhi National Open University (IGNOU) recently invited applications for admission to degree/ diploma programmes in Management Programme, B.Ed., M.Ed. and Post Basic B.Sc. Nursing.

IGNOU announced admission in Management, (Diploma in Management, PG Diploma in Management, PG Diploma in Human Resource Management, PG Diploma in Financial Management, PG Diploma in Operations Management, PG Diploma in Marketing Management, PG Diploma in Financial Markets Practice); OPENMAT-XXXVI, M.Ed., B.Ed. and Post Basic B.Sc. Nursing (OPENNET-IV) for January 2015 session through entrance tests to be held on Aug 17 all over the country.

IGNOU noted that the student handbook and prospectus can be obtained from the Registrar (SRD), IGNOU, New Delhi and also from all the regional centres by sending a sum of Rs.1050 through a demand draft/ IPO in favour of IGNOU, payable at New Delhi or city of the concerned regional centre or by paying Rs.1000 in cash at the sale counters at these places.

The last date for receipt of request for student handbook and prospectus by post is Jul 10.

The application form and prospectus can also be downloaded from the website www.ignou.ac.in., and sent along with draft/ IPO for Rs.1050 in favour of IGNOU payable at New Delhi by Registered/Speed Post  to Registrar (SED), IGNOU (for Management Programmes and Post Basic B.Sc. Nursing Programme) and to the concerned Regional Centre (for M.Ed. and B.Ed. programmes).  

The prospectus will be sent to such applicants after receipt of Rs. 1050.

The last date for the submission of the forms is on or before Jul 15.
